Key Procurement Takeaways
- Standard 40HQ containers offer a maximum usable load of 68–76 CBM; aim for 65–70 CBM for palletized freight.
- Air freight chargeable weight is calculated as the greater of actual weight or volumetric weight (L×W×H cm / 6000).
- Consolidated LCL shipments must be palletized to ISPM-15 standards to withstand CFS stacking pressures.
- Critical documentation like the Packing List and Commercial Invoice must be finalized 72 hours before the CFS cut-off.
- Routine supply chain replenishment usually follows a 30-day ocean cycle, whereas urgent stockouts require air uplift.
LCL vs FCL vs Air: Optimal Booking Mode for Cargo Damage Prevention Shipping
Selecting the correct mode depends on the CBM density and the urgency of your inventory replenishment. For shipments exceeding 15 CBM, FCL remains the most cost-effective solution, whereas smaller, fragmented orders benefit from LCL consolidation.

When your deadlines are measured in days rather than weeks, air freight becomes the necessary choice to bypass port congestion. Air freight offers the highest speed but requires strict adherence to volumetric weight billing.

Critical Checklist: CFS Intake and Consolidation Risks on Cargo Damage Prevention Shipping
CFS intake is the most vulnerable point for physical damage, as goods are inspected, palletized, and stacked for long-haul transit. Ensuring that shipping marks are visible and cartons are not crushed during the intake phase is vital for the integrity of your cargo.
Standardized palletization using ISPM-15 compliant heat-treated wood is mandatory to prevent biosecurity holds and structural collapse. If your goods are non-stackable, they must be explicitly labeled to avoid being placed beneath heavier items during the consolidation process.

What Transit Timeline Should You Expect?
Total door-to-door transit time for consolidated cargo typically ranges from 25 to 45 days, depending on the complexity of the consolidation and the selected ocean lane. This timeline includes factory pickup, CFS consolidation, mainhaul transit, and final delivery.
During peak seasons, you should expect an additional 7–10 days of buffer time due to port congestion and carrier equipment shortages. It is essential to communicate these risks to your stakeholders to manage inventory expectations.

How Are Landed Costs Typically Built?
Landed costs comprise the base ocean freight rate, CFS handling fees, destination terminal charges, and inland trucking costs. For consolidated shipments, the cost is often calculated per CBM, making accurate volume reporting critical to avoid unexpected surcharges.
Hidden costs often arise from demurrage and detention if the cargo is not cleared or picked up within the allowed free-time window. These costs can quickly erode the savings achieved through consolidation.

CFS handling, storage, and non-stackable fees can eclipse the base LCL rate when marks, free dwell, and pallet density are not locked before cargo-ready. Requesting a transparent, fully itemized breakdown prevents unexpected port holds and destination invoice shocks.
| Accessorial / Surcharge Item | Typical Cost Band (USD) | Trigger Scenario | Financial Impact if Unmanaged |
|---|---|---|---|
| CFS Destination De-van | $45 – $95 / CBM | Destination warehouse devanning, sorting, and inbound handling | Essential landed component billed on actual CBM |
| CFS Storage / Dwell | $35 – $70 / CBM / day | Exceeds destination CFS free storage (often only 3–5 days) | Dwell penalties compound rapidly on multi-CBM loads |
| Non-Stackable Surcharge | $50 – $120 / entry | Cargo cannot be top-loaded, wasting container vertical space | Carrier bills for dead space above your pallet |
| Pallet Restrap & Relabeling | $25 – $55 / pallet | Missing ISPM-15 mark, damaged shrink wrap, or wrong marks | Mandatory warehouse rework required before loading |
| Split-Delivery Accessorial | $75 – $160 / drop | Consolidated cargo split into multiple destination delivery addresses | Increases final-mile linehaul and liftgate expenses |
Which Documents and Compliance Checks Apply?
Essential documentation includes the Commercial Invoice, Packing List, and the transport document, which must be perfectly aligned to avoid customs scrutiny. Discrepancies in the HS code or declared value are the primary reasons for shipment delays.
Security filings, such as the ISF for US-bound cargo, must be submitted at least 24 hours before vessel loading. Ensuring that your Amazon FBA labeling is correct is also mandatory for those shipping to fulfillment centers.

How Do Peak Seasons Affect Capacity and Pricing?
Peak season imbalances often lead to a 20-40% increase in freight rates and a significant reduction in available space at the CFS. Booking windows should be expanded to at least 4-6 weeks in advance to secure priority loading.
Carriers often implement General Rate Increases (GRI) during these periods, which affect both FCL and LCL shipments. Proactive space booking is the best strategy to mitigate these price fluctuations.

Decision Framework
Under 2 CBM or 300 kg often fits express/parcel; 2–15 CBM is optimal for CFS LCL; above 15 CBM warrants evaluating a dedicated FCL buy-out.
Stockouts inside 5–7 days may require PVG/SZX air uplift; routine replenishment can run on 30+ day multimodal LCL/ocean schedules.
Non-stackable or irregular freight needs crating and orientation flags; standard carton cargo must be palletized (ISPM-15 where required) for CFS stacking.
